Absent: Councilmember Elvig. <br /> <br />Case #3: <br /> <br />Receive Petition for the Bituminous Paving of Chameleon Street in the <br />Shawn Acres Subdivision <br /> <br />Public Works Director Olson stated that the Public Works Committee was presented with a <br />petition on May 20, 2008. He stated that staff has determined it is a valid petition and <br />recommends moving forward to receive the petition and authorize preparation of a feasibility <br />study. <br /> <br />Mayor Gamec stated that he knows of another petition in the area that is in process and asked if <br />the Council should wait until that one is received before moving forward. <br /> <br />Public Works Director Olson stated that he also knows of other petitions in progress, but feels <br />the Council should move forward as they are received. <br /> <br />Motion by Councilmember Jeffrey, seconded by Councilmember Look, to receive the petition <br />and direct staff to prepare a feasibility study for the bituminous paving of Chameleon Street <br />located within the Shawn Acres subdivision. <br /> <br />Motion carried. Voting Yes: Mayor Gamec, Councilmembers Jeffrey, Look, Dehen, Olson, and <br />Strommen. Voting No: None.
